Dogecoin may be displaying one of its strongest sentiment signals in recent weeks, despite months of ongoing weakness. Derivatives traders seem to be positioning for a recovery, with long positions significantly outnumbering short positions across major exchanges, even though the meme coin is still stuck in a larger downtrend on the price chart. Current market data indicates that Dogecoin's long-to-short ratio is clearly favoring bulls.

Exchange flow is complimentary to Dogecoin

OKX traders are even more aggressive, keeping a ratio close to 3.5-to-1, whereas Binance accounts show about 2.5 longs for every short position. There are still over three bullish positions for every bearish one among Binance's top traders.

When considered collectively, the data indicates that both retail and professional traders are favoring a positive outcome for $DOGE, resulting in what is essentially a market with four bulls for every bear. The chart itself tells a story of caution. The 200-day moving average is still much higher than the 50-day and 100-day moving averages, and $DOGE is still trading below these major moving averages.

Selling pressure dwindles

This indicates that buyers have not yet benefited from the long-term trend. But price movement in the vicinity of $0.07 has grown more significant. After a protracted sell-off, Dogecoin has recently recovered from local lows and begun to stabilize. Additionally, the RSI has begun to recover from oversold conditions, suggesting that selling pressure may be lessening.

The discrepancy between sentiment and price is what makes the current setup intriguing. Despite the lack of technical confirmation, traders are positioning for gains. Such circumstances may occasionally precede significant breakouts if buyers are able to push the price above key resistance zones around $0.08 and later $0.09.

Crowded bullish positions also increase risk. Heavily leveraged long positions may be liquidated if $DOGE is unable to maintain support and starts to decline, which would accelerate downside volatility.

Long-term US Treasury pressure remains after US PCE data: 30-year yield nears 5.2%, yield curve steepens

After the release of Thursday's U.S. PCE data, the 30-year U.S. Treasury yield remained near a 19-year high of around 5.20%; the yields on 2-year to 5-year Treasuries fell by about 5 basis points, hitting the week's lows. The spread between 5-year and 30-year Treasuries widened to 84 basis points, reaching its highest level since May. Analysts pointed out that the decision by Walsh to hold steady this time has raised doubts in the market about his determination to fight inflation.

Yen surges over 3% intraday! Market speculates Japan intervened again, analysts say “taking action with the trend” is a smart move

The Japanese yen saw its largest intraday gain against the US dollar in two and a half years. From late April to late May this year, Japan conducted a record-sized intervention totaling approximately $73.2 billion, but the depreciation pressure on the yen has not been fundamentally eased. Market attention is now focused on whether officials confirm this latest intervention, although relevant data is typically released weeks later, so yen volatility is expected to remain high in the short term. Citi predicts the yen will weaken in the near term and suggests going long on USD/JPY ahead of the Bank of Japan meeting, as the central bank governor is unlikely to deliver a more hawkish stance than expected.
